Laudemer Arboleda

Laudemer Arboleda, a 33 year old Filipino-American man, had been living in Newark, CA with his family. He was fatally shot by a Danville Police Officer, Andrew Hall, on November 3rd 2018, after a slow speed chase along meandering suburban … Continue reading

New Laws Make It Harder to Be a Bad Cop In CA

New Laws Make It Harder To Be A Bad Cop In CA Senate Bill 2, a new law passed in September & signed by Gov. Newsom establishes a Commission on Peace Officers Standards & Training to review local investigations into … Continue reading
